XUNDA TP Series Aluminum Electrolytic Capacitors
The XUNDA TP series aluminum electrolytic capacitors are low-impedance, long-life products with stable and reliable performance. They are designed with a single-ended lead-out type and are primarily used in electronic equipment such as switching power supplies, computer motherboards, and graphics cards.

| Parameter | Value | Conditions |
| Capacitance Range | 22~6800F | - |
| Capacitance Tolerance | 20% | 120Hz10%, 255 |
| Rated Working Voltage (WV) | 6.3V~100V.DC | - |
| Operating Temperature Range | -40~+105 | - |
| Loss Tangent (TAN) | See table below | 120Hz10%, 255 |
| Leakage Current (I) | I 0.01CV or 3A (whichever is greater) | 255, rated voltage for 1 min |
| Surge Voltage (SV) | See table below | - |
| Rated Voltage (WV) | Loss Tangent (TAN) for C1000F | Surge Voltage (SV) |
| 6.3 | 0.22 | 8 |
| 10 | 0.19 | 13 |
| 16 | 0.16 | 20 |
| 25 | 0.14 | 32 |
| 35 | 0.12 | 44 |
| 50 | 0.10 | 63 |
| 63 | 0.09 | 79 |
| 100 | 0.08 | 125 |
Note: For capacitance >1000F, TAN increases by 0.02 for every 1000F increase.
